The Distilled Spirits Council of the United States is applauding the Trump administration’s decision to eliminate tariffs on Scotch whisky and other UK whiskies, calling the move an important step toward restoring free trade in spirits.

In a statement released Thursday evening, DISCUS President and CEO Chris Swonger thanked President Donald Trump for following through on his pledge to remove the tariffs.

“We thank President Trump for delivering on his commitment to remove the tariff on Scotch and other UK whiskies and for recognizing the longstanding heritage, craftsmanship and distilling traditions that unite the United States and United Kingdom,” Swonger said in a statement.

Swonger said lifting the tariffs would provide “much-needed relief” for restaurants, bars and other hospitality businesses that rely on imported spirits.

“Lifting this tariff provides much-needed relief for U.S. hospitality businesses and demonstrates the benefits of fair, reciprocal trade,” he said. “It is a meaningful step toward restoring the zero-for-zero tariff framework that fueled growth, investment and job creation throughout the spirits sector for decades.”

The trade group has long advocated for a return to reciprocal zero-tariff treatment on spirits between the United States and its major trading partners, arguing that tariffs ultimately increase costs throughout the supply chain while limiting consumer choice.

While welcoming the latest development, DISCUS said additional work remains.

“We look forward to working with the administration to build on this progress by extending tariff relief to other imported spirits, particularly those from the European Union, which would help reduce costs for restaurants, bars and other hospitality businesses across the country,” Swonger said.
